A Taste of What You’ll be Doing

  • Developing Accounts – Serve as the primary contact for category buyers, creating annual account-level Joint Business Plans. You’ll set objectives to support all brands through merchandising, promotions, advertising, shelf space, pricing, and new products.

  • Establishing Strategic Partnerships – Educate and develop rapport with internal and external customers, promoting partnerships, seeking feedback, and proactively addressing customer needs and requests. We’ll look to you to make our customer relationships even better.

  • Develop Learning Agendas, Strategies, Plans and Analyze – Analytic foundation and strong understanding of shopper and consumer insights needed to develop 3-5 year customer strategies. Agility in creating, and re-creating plans as you analyze pre- and post-promotion performance and revise future programs as necessary. Knowing your business will be imperative in driving sales growth!

  • Managing Budgets – Achieve key profit and loss metrics through delivering on account-level priorities, JBP commitments, distribution gains, participating in both demand and trade strategy/planning, carefully monitoring spending, and making proactive corrections to adhere to planning accuracy goals.

  • Understanding of Customer Service/Order to Delivery – I n this role you will be the key contact between your buyer, demand chain, and your customer delivery team to ensure the correct quantities are ordered on trucks, delivered on-time, to maximize the sales and ensure that communication does not stop until the customer receives the product.
